A data catalogue is a piece of software that creates an inventory of a company's data assets to help analysts and business users find the right data for their needs. Additionally, it aids in data governance by containing governance plans and guidelines, data standard norms, a trade lexicon of common terms, and other information meant to ensure that data is used properly. Metadata, the detailed information about data that is used to create the data inventory, is what powers and manages Data Catalos.
In order to help catalogue users understand the information that is available in IT systems and determine whether it satisfies their needs, the fundamental metadata also provides associated data regarding data assets. In order to support business intelligence, analytics, and data science applications, a data catalogue collects metadata from numerous source systems, data warehouses, and data areas. To make the metadata valuable for consumers, built-in metadata management services establish and enhance it. Tags, for example, can be applied to data entries to provide more information about them, such as data category settings, data standard scores, and the use of metrics. AI and MLA are gradually used to adopt, set, categorise, and tag metadata in a variety of ways. The Data Catalog's data inventory is recognisable, and users can typically conduct searches using business criteria, technical terms, tags, and other short words as well as inquiries in their native tongue. Additionally, Data Catalos provides automated search resources like well-known search engines. Instead, customers can browse a library to get the data that satisfies their needs.
